Software development for the professional Mac developer has always had great support
from Apple. For new developers and those who are doing it for fun, the situation has
been less easy. For many years such developers had some difficult decisions to make if
they wanted to build their own Mac software.
Mac OS X offers some great high-level tools for improving productivity and automation,
such as Automator, Dashcode, and, of course, the venerable AppleScript. These are
very useful in adding features to existing applications and in automating repetitive tasks,
but you wouldn’t use them to create real applications.
